Porkbun Domain Registrar For WHMCS

Porkbun Domain Registrar For WHMCS

Developed By TIVRO

Compatible with WHMCS v9.0

The Porkbun Registrar Module integrates your WHMCS installation with Porkbun's domain API, enabling complete domain management from within WHMCS.

Register new domains, manage DNS records, configure URL forwarding, sync expiry dates, and import live pricing for 900+ TLDs — all powered by the official Porkbun API without leaving your WHMCS portal.

Domain Operations

  • Domain Registration — register new domains with configurable period (1–10 years), custom nameservers, and WHOIS privacy applied at registration
  • Domain Renewal — WHMCS handles invoicing as normal; Porkbun manages renewals server-side through its auto-renew infrastructure with optional cron-triggered API renewal
  • Domain Transfers — inbound transfers are initiated through Porkbun's secure transfer portal; once transferred, all domains are fully manageable through this module
  • EPP / Auth Code — auth codes for outbound transfers are retrieved from the Porkbun account portal, where Porkbun delivers them through their own secure interface

DNS Management

  • Full record type support — A, AAAA, CNAME, ALIAS, MX, TXT, NS, CAA, SRV, TLSA
  • Add, edit & delete records — full DNS CRUD from the WHMCS client area with real-time sync to Porkbun's authoritative nameservers
  • Inline editing — edit records in place per row; no page reloads required

Nameservers & Privacy

  • Custom nameservers — get and set up to 5 nameservers per domain from the client area or admin panel
  • WHOIS privacy at registration — ID protection flag passed to Porkbun at the point of registration; Porkbun includes free WHOIS privacy on all eligible TLDs
  • Registrar lock — transfer lock (clientTransferProhibited) is managed through the Porkbun account portal, keeping changes gated behind Porkbun's own authentication

URL Forwarding

  • Add & delete forwarding rules — permanent or temporary redirects per domain, fully manageable from the client area
  • Advanced options — path inclusion and wildcard forwarding support configurable per rule

TLD Pricing

  • 900+ TLD pricing import — pulls live registration, renewal, and transfer prices from Porkbun's pricing API into WHMCS domain pricing with one click
  • WHMCS TLD Sync compatible — works natively with the built-in Utilities → Registrar TLD Sync tool
  • Markup support — import cost prices and apply your own margin inside WHMCS domain pricing settings

Domain Sync

  • Automatic expiry sync — syncs domain expiry dates and statuses from Porkbun to WHMCS on every cron run
  • Large portfolio support — paginates Porkbun's domain list API to handle up to 5,000 domains per sync run

Admin Panel Tools

  • Toggle auto-renew — enable or disable Porkbun's server-side auto-renewal per domain from the admin panel
  • SSL certificate retrieval — fetch the certificate, private key, and intermediate bundle for any domain; Porkbun provides free SSL on all eligible domains
  • Test connection — verify API credentials and connectivity from the registrar configuration page
  • Debug TLD import — run a sample pricing import and inspect raw API output directly from the admin panel

Developer & Debug

  • Debug mode — logs every API request and response to a protected log file and the WHMCS Module Log; auto-rotates at 5 MB
  • Sandbox mode — runs the full module against a built-in mock API layer with no live calls; safe for testing and QA before going live

Compatibility

  • WHMCS 8.0+
  • PHP 8.0+
  • Valid license required
  • Porkbun account required

 

There are no reviews yet!

Be the first to review Porkbun Domain Registrar For WHMCS.

Version Compatibility


Compatible with WHMCS v9.0

Full Version Compatibility


  • All versions of WHMCS v9.0
  • All versions of WHMCS v8.13
  • All versions of WHMCS v8.12
  • All versions of WHMCS v8.11
  • Selected versions of WHMCS v8.10
        8.10.0
  • Selected versions of WHMCS v8.9
        8.9.0
  • Selected versions of WHMCS v8.8
        8.8.0
  • All versions of WHMCS v8.7
  • All versions of WHMCS v8.6
  • All versions of WHMCS v8.5
  • All versions of WHMCS v8.4
  • All versions of WHMCS v8.3
  • All versions of WHMCS v8.2
  • All versions of WHMCS v8.1
  • All versions of WHMCS v8.0

System Requirements


  • PHP Version
  • 7.4+

* Requirements listed are in addition to the WHMCS default system requirements.

Support for this product

The best place to start if you need help with a specific product is to contact the developer. All WHMCS Marketplace developers have both a website and support URL listed.

Developed By TIVRO

Changelog

vV1.0.0 Released May 19th, 2026

Latest Version


  • v1.0.0 release

 

See also

ConnectReseller

ConnectResseller WHMCS Registrar Module

Free
OpenSRS Domains Pro

The OpenSRS Domains Pro module allows you to register, renew and transfer domains from an ever-expanding selection of TLDs, including many new gTLDs. This module supports domain locking and WHOIS Privacy for select TLDs, as well as WHMCS Domain Sync.

Free
Dynadot Domain Registrar | WHMCS

Manage, acquire, renew, and transfer your Dynadot domain names using WHMCS.

Free
Openprovider Domain Registrar Module for WHMCS

Effortlessly manage domain registrations, renewals, transfers, and DNS with the Openprovider WHMCS module. Sync pricing, automate tasks, and streamline your reseller business with ease.

Free
Domains module Realtime Register

Advanced domain module for WHMCS - Easily offer over 2000 TLDs to your customers

Free